What type of video connection are you using? If you are using component video (the video is split up into three different colors) then it sounds like some cables got switched around. If you are using composite video (yellow RCA video cable with red and white RCA cables for audio) then it could be something with your TV or the cable itself. Make sure that you have the proper red cable plugged into the audio and video connections. Component video uses three different RCA video cables with red, blue, and green colors. It also comes with red and white audio RCA cables. Makes sure the proper red cable is plugged into your video input.
If that doesn't work then try hooking your iPod touch up to a different TV. If it is still in black and white then try using a new set of cables. If it is still in black and white then there is a problem with your iPod touch (this is after using the new cables on a different TV).
